Output 66c102c672285a5533f308df6da104b67b9554112e9a18fb56f1692e27e8cc81:0

value
1560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f0a41d79efdde53f7e1829e2f3355263ec85a1b OP_EQUAL
address
334YM6y8Hy2fYXbMAEXzN12b28paDzgkSv
transaction
66c102c672285a5533f308df6da104b67b9554112e9a18fb56f1692e27e8cc81
confirmations
114587
spent
true